1) записать десятичное число 88,75 маленькая 10 в восьмеричной шестнадцатеричной системах счисления. 2) расположить в порядке возрастания feмаленькая16, 154маленькая8 или 11011101маленькая2
Pascal: var n,m:longint; f:boolean; begin write ('Decimal: '); readln(n); write ('Number: '); readln (m); f:=true; while (n<>0) do begin if ((n mod 10)=m) then begin f:=true; break; end; n:=n div 10; end; if f then writeln ('YES!') else writeln ('NO'); readln; end.
C++: #include <iostream> using namespace std;
int main() { int n,m; bool f = false; cout <<"Decimal: "; cin >>n; cout <<"Number: "; cin >>m; while (n!=0) { if ((n%10)==m) { f = true; break; } n/=10; } if (f) cout <<"YES!" <<endl; else cout <<"NO!" <<endl; return 0; }
Var a,b,c: integer; begin write('введите первую сторону треугольника '); readln(a); write('введите вторую сторону треугольника '); readln(b); write('введите третью сторону треугольника '); readln(c); if (a<0) or (a<0) or (b<0) then write('такого треугольника не существует ') else if (a<>b) and (b<>c) then write('треугольник разносторонний') else if (a=b) and (b=c) then write('треугольник равносторонний') else if (a=b) or (a=c) or (b=c) then write('треугольник равнобедренный'); writeln; end.
2)154₈ 11011101₂ FE₁₆